Types of Used Trucks and Their Applications

Truck Type Description Best For Average Price Range
Full-Size Trucks Large trucks suitable for towing and heavy loads. Heavy-duty work, towing. $25,000 – $50,000
Mid-Size Trucks Smaller than full-size but still capable. Daily driving, light hauling. $20,000 – $35,000
Compact Trucks Small trucks that offer great fuel efficiency. City driving, small loads. $15,000 – $30,000
Diesel Trucks Trucks powered by diesel engines, great for towing. Heavy-duty and long-distance. $30,000 – $60,000
Electric Trucks Emerging market with zero emissions. Eco-friendly driving. $35,000 – $80,000

Factors to Consider When Buying a Used Truck

Condition of the Truck

Always check the condition of the truck, including its mileage, exterior, interior, and mechanical aspects. A thorough inspection can save you from future headaches.

Vehicle History Report

Obtaining a vehicle history report is crucial. Services like Carfax can provide insights into previous accidents, service records, and ownership history.

Financing Options

Consider your financing options before making a purchase. Many dealerships offer financing, while others may recommend third-party lenders. Understanding your budget and interest rates can help you choose the best option.

Technical Features Comparison of Used Trucks

Feature Full-Size Trucks Mid-Size Trucks Compact Trucks Diesel Trucks Electric Trucks
Engine Power 300-450 hp 200-300 hp 150-250 hp 250-600 hp 200-400 hp
Towing Capacity 10,000+ lbs 5,000-7,000 lbs 3,500-5,000 lbs 10,000+ lbs 5,000-8,000 lbs
Fuel Efficiency 15-20 mpg 20-25 mpg 25-30 mpg 15-25 mpg 100+ mpge
Cargo Space 60+ cubic feet 40-60 cubic feet 30-40 cubic feet 60+ cubic feet 30-50 cubic feet
Price Range $25,000 – $50,000 $20,000 – $35,000 $15,000 – $30,000 $30,000 – $60,000 $35,000 – $80,000

Is it better to buy from a dealership or a private seller?
Buying from a dealership may offer more security and warranty options, while private sellers can provide more flexibility in price negotiations.
